Question 462340: Judith is about to invest $27,000, part at 4% and the rest at 8%. What is the most she can invest at 4% and still be guaranteed at least $2000 a year?

0.04x+0.08(27000-x)=2000
0.04x+2160-0.08x=2000
-0.04x=-160
x=-160/-0.04
x=4,000 at 4%
27000-4000=23,000 at 8%
